Wodehouse, P.G.
Fish Preferred
Doubleday, Doran & Company, Inc., 1929. First edition, first issue. 8vo. 326 pp. Original brown cloth-covered boards, stamped in yellow; all edges trimmed; old bookseller's ticket on rear paste-down; in original illustrated dust-jacket, skillfully repaired, with lettering restored and filled in to title and publisher on spine, and letters "fi" on front panel, spine panel slightly faded, other minor wear. McIlvaine A41a. The third full length novel of the Blandings Castle Saga, after "Something Fresh" (1915) and "Leave it to Psmith" (1923). Originally serialized in the UK in The Pall Mall Magazine between March and August 1929, and in the US in Collier's from April to June 1929.
